Essential Functions
Perform security-monitoring functions on various platform types: network devices, servers, applications, and databases.
Monitor SIEM (firewalls, servers, and web proxies), IDS/IPS, WAF logs to identify malicious activity and attack patterns and participate in the incident response process when suspicious activity is noted.
Assist in implementation of corporate security policy functions/procedures that align to security mandates/standards that include Sarbanes-Oxley, HIPPA, and PCI compliance.
Assist in maintaining policy and procedures that are designed to protect designed computer programs, databases and data files from unauthorized or accidental duplication, modification or destruction
Configure and monitor security products, which include: anti-virus (A/V), APT, DLP, WAF, web content filtering, IDS/IPS, vulnerability scanners, forensics tools, SIEM, database monitoring, and e‑mail content filters.

Qualifications
Experience working with the following solutions: anti-virus, APT detection, data loss protection (DLP), WAF, web content filtering, IDS/IPS, vulnerability scanners, forensics tools, SIEM, DB monitors.
Experience working with networking device components (i.e., managed switches, routers, and firewalls).
Experience managing web content filtering, spam e‑mail filtering, and e‑mail related incidents.
Experience with managing vulnerability scanning (static/dynamic) and penetration testing.
Familiarity with fundamentals in networking/distributed computing environment concepts; ability to configure and/or correlate information in DNS and understands basic network routing concepts.
Broad technical knowledge and experience which includes the following: TCP/IP, Active Directory, Microsoft Windows platforms (desktop/server), Open System platforms (desktop/servers), database platforms (SQL/Oracle)
Programming and/or scripting experience preferred (e.g., Perl, Batch, or C)
